The women's biathlon 10K Pursuit at the 2010 Winter Olympics took place on February 16, 2010 at 10:30 am at Whistler Olympic Park . Magdalena Neuner from Germany secured the Olympic victory . The silver medal went to the winner of the sprint competition Anastasiya Kuzmina from Slovakia and the bronze went to Marie-Laure Brunet from France.

Competition description

The 60 best athletes from the previous sprint race qualified for the 10 km pursuit race. The winner of the sprint went into the race first, the other athletes started with the time gap they had at the finish of the sprint. Five laps of equal length had to be completed, after the first four the athletes had to hit five targets each in the order lying-lying-standing-standing at the shooting range. For each target not hit, the athlete had to complete a 150 m penalty loop. In total, there was a difference in altitude of 200 to 400 m. The winner was whoever reached the finish line first.

Total ascent: 330 m, maximum ascent: 25 m, difference in altitude: 27 m
60 participants from 24 countries, 56 of them in the rating.

DSQ Teja Gregorin (9.) SloveniaSlovenia Slovenia 0:34 31: 38.6 2 (0 + 0 + 1 + 1) +1: 22.6

Teja Gregorin was subsequently disqualified in December 2017 because of positive doping tests.
